项目页面如何分层管理优化
-
项目页面的分层管理优化是指在设计和开发项目页面时,合理划分页面的不同层级和进行有效管理,以提高页面的结构性、可维护性和用户体验。以下是项目页面分层管理优化的几个要点:
- 页面整体结构设计:
在开始设计项目页面之前,需要先进行页面整体结构的规划。可以根据页面的功能和内容将页面划分为不同的模块,每个模块负责展示特定的信息或完成特定的功能。
例如,对于一个电商网站的商品详情页面,可以将页面划分为顶部导航栏、商品图片区域、商品信息区域、商品评论区域等模块。
- 模块内部结构设计:
在每个模块内部,也需要进行结构的设计和划分。可以使用HTML和CSS等技术来实现模块内部的布局和样式。
例如,在商品信息区域,可以将商品标题、价格、库存等信息进行分层次的展示,同时设计合适的样式和排版,使用户能够清楚地了解商品的相关信息。
- CSS样式管理:
为了保证页面的样式一致性和可维护性,可以使用CSS预处理器来管理页面的样式。
例如,可以使用Less或Sass等工具来编写可复用的样式代码,并使用变量和混合器来管理样式的属性和样式。
- 页面元素命名规范:
为了方便开发和维护,需要为页面的元素制定一套命名规范。
例如,可以使用BEM命名规范来命名页面的元素,即将元素的块、元素和修饰符分别用不同的类名表示。这样可以更清晰地表示元素之间的关系,同时方便开发人员阅读和修改代码。
- 页面组件化:
将页面拆分为独立的组件,每个组件负责完成特定的功能或展示特定的内容。
例如,在一个博客网站中,可以将文章列表、用户评论、标签云等功能拆分为独立的组件,通过组合组件来组成页面。
- 响应式设计:
随着移动设备的普及,响应式设计已成为项目页面不可或缺的一个因素。
通过使用媒体查询和弹性布局等技术,可以实现页面在不同设备上的适配和展示,提高用户在不同设备上的体验。
通过以上几个要点,可以有效提高项目页面的分层管理和优化,使页面结构更清晰,样式更统一,用户体验更好。
1年前 - 页面整体结构设计:
-
项目页面的分层管理优化是指将页面的结构、样式和功能进行合理的分层,并进行优化,以提高页面的性能和可维护性。以下是几点关于如何分层管理和优化项目页面的建议:
-
使用分层结构:将页面的结构、样式和交互分离成不同的层次,可以使页面代码更加清晰明了。一般来说,可以按照HTML、CSS和JavaScript等不同的技术栈进行分层,这样可以方便不同开发人员或团队共同开发和维护页面。
-
采用模块化设计:将页面划分为不同的模块,每个模块对应一个特定的功能或内容。这样可以使页面的结构更加清晰,各个模块之间的耦合度降低,方便单独维护和测试。在设计模块时,可以采用组件化的思想,将常用的UI组件进行抽象和封装,以便在不同的页面中复用。
-
前端性能优化:对于大型项目页面来说,性能优化是至关重要的。可以通过合理的分层管理来优化页面的加载速度和渲染性能。例如,将关键内容提前加载,使用延迟加载和懒加载等技术来优化图片和视频的加载,以及合理使用缓存等手段来提高页面性能。
-
CSS预处理器和模块化的使用:使用CSS预处理器(如Sass、Less等)可以使CSS样式更加模块化和可维护。通过将样式代码分割成多个文件,然后使用预处理器来合并和编译,可以减少重复的代码,提高可维护性。同时,使用模块化的CSS规范(如BEM、SMACSS等)也可以使样式更具结构性和可扩展性。
-
尽量减少HTTP请求:每个HTTP请求都会增加页面的加载时间,所以尽量减少页面的HTTP请求次数可以提高页面的性能。可以通过合并和压缩文件、使用字体图标代替图片、采用精灵图等技术来减少HTTP请求。
总之,通过合理的分层管理和优化页面,可以提高页面的性能和可维护性,使开发过程更加高效。在实际的项目中,开发人员应根据具体情况选择适合的技术和工具来进行页面分层管理和优化。
1年前 -
-
项目页面的分层管理优化是为了提高页面结构的可读性、可维护性和可扩展性。下面是一些可以用于优化项目页面分层管理的方法和操作流程。
-
了解项目需求
在项目开始之前,首先要了解项目需求和设计。了解用户的期望和要求,以及页面的功能和交互。这样可以更好地规划页面的分层结构。 -
制定页面结构图
在开始页面开发之前,可以制定页面结构图。页面结构图展示了页面的各个不同层级,包括主要组件、布局和模块。这个图可以帮助开发人员更好地理解页面的分层结构,从而优化页面的设计和代码结构。 -
建立样式规范和组件库
为了保持页面的一致性和可维护性,可以建立样式规范和组件库。样式规范定义了页面中各个元素的样式、颜色和字体等规范。组件库则包含了页面中常用的组件和布局模板,可以在项目中复用。这样一来,开发人员就可以更快地开发页面,并且保持页面的一致性和可维护性。 -
使用合理的目录结构
在实际开发中,使用合理的目录结构可以更好地组织页面的代码和资源文件。可以按照功能或模块将文件进行组织,比如将样式文件、脚本文件和模板文件分开存放。这样可以更方便地查找和维护代码。 -
使用模块化的开发方式
模块化的开发方式可以将页面拆分成多个小的模块。每个模块负责一个特定的功能或组件,这样可以提高代码的可读性和可维护性。在模块化开发中,可以使用一些常见的模块化工具,比如Webpack或Rollup等,来处理模块之间的依赖关系和合并。 -
使用组件化的开发方式
除了模块化的开发方式,还可以使用组件化的开发方式。将页面分解成多个可复用的组件,每个组件负责一个特定的功能。这样可以提高代码的可维护性和可扩展性,同时也能更好地重用代码,减少冗余。在组件化开发中,可以使用一些常见的组件化框架,比如React或Vue等,来简化组件的开发和管理。 -
使用合适的命名规范
在编写代码和样式时,使用合适的命名规范可以减少代码冲突和理解困难。可以使用BEM(Block Element Modifier)或其他常见的命名规范,来命名页面中的元素和组件。这样可以更好地理解代码的功能和用途。 -
使用合适的工具和技术
在项目开发过程中,使用一些合适的工具和技术可以提高页面分层管理的效率和质量。比如使用版本控制工具来管理代码的变更历史,使用静态代码分析工具来检查代码的质量,使用自动化测试工具来测试页面的功能等。这些工具和技术可以帮助开发人员更好地管理和优化项目页面的分层结构。
总结起来,项目页面的分层管理优化需要从需求分析、页面结构设计、代码组织和开发方式等方面进行考虑。通过合理的分层管理和优化,可以提高项目页面的可读性、可维护性和可扩展性,从而提高项目开发的效率和质量。
1年前 -